logo

Output eab74560ac57b75cd40486e754228ed7be5a3f2f37988e9f71331afa4211682f:23

value
3753476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afbe5a230acb539de5cecf146075a9bdd6b5799 OP_EQUAL
address
3BShJzHt1peNcWypBw4DQ8WQUYrQBqjAFP
transaction
eab74560ac57b75cd40486e754228ed7be5a3f2f37988e9f71331afa4211682f